A little monkey with big stories falls overboard in a storm and is rescued by a gentle dolphin, who listens patiently as the monkey invents silly stories about being the “King of the Monkeys.” As they travel to shore, the monkey slowly admits the truth: he isn’t important or famous, he just wants to be liked. This sweet, humorous story reassures children that they are lovable not because of status or performance, but simply because they are themselves.

Hey parents, here are 4 ways to build attachment as you listen to the story together:

1.) Model for your child what it looks like to go from jumpy monkey to calm dolphin.

2.) Model the dolphin movement for your child, keep it calm.

3.) Model the breathing technique for your child.

4.) Say the affirmations aloud with your child.
